Abstract
The present disclosure provides a motor for a high-speed electric hair dryer. The motor for the high-speed electric hair dryer includes: an air duct shell, a stator mechanism, a rotor mechanism, blades and a concave motor bracket. The rotor mechanism includes a rotating shaft, a first bearing, a second bearing and a magnetic ring. The stator mechanism is fixed in the concave motor bracket. Installation holes for installing the first bearing and the second bearing are formed in two ends of the concave motor bracket. A semicircular machine cover is arranged on the concave motor bracket. The magnetic ring is arranged in the stator mechanism, the concave motor bracket is fixed in the air duct shell. The rotating shaft passes through one end of the first bearing and is connected to the blades, and the blades are installed in the air duct shell.

TECHNICAL FIELD

The present disclosure belongs to the technical field of motors, and particularly relates to a motor for a high-speed electric hair drier dryer.


BACKGROUND

At present, a motor used in a electric hair dryer, a bladeless fan, a negative pressure vacuum cleaner, a hand dryer, bathroom drying and the like usually adopts a single-cantilever structure, that is, two motor bearings are installed at one side, and a stator and a rotor of the motor are installed at the other side, this structure has the advantage that two bearing holes have high coaxiality and two bearings installed on an axis also have high coaxiality, thereby ensuring the service life of the bearing. However, this structure has a higher requirement on a bearing capacity of the motor, and this structure may enlarge vibration, caused by unbalanced quantity of the rotor, during a rotating process of the rotor, and a high-pitched resonant noise generates through resonance.


Therefore, a motor for a high-speed electric hair dryer is proposed, in order to solve deficiencies in the prior art.

In an ultrahigh speed wind motor structure in the related technology, two bearings need to be installed on two end cover parts, which will cause tolerance accumulation, so consistency of the coaxiality of two bearing chambers cannot be ensured, if the error is great, the two bearings do not work on the same axis, and the motor does not on the same axis when running at a high speed, the service life of the bearing cannot be ensured, finally the bearing is burnt, and the service life of the motor is shortened.


As shown in FIG. 1 to FIG. 5, this embodiment provides a motor for a high-speed electric hair dryer, so that the running speed allowed by the motor is higher, the motor noise is less, the service life of the motor is longer, the motor has better radiation and is more reliable. The motor for the high-speed electric hair dryer includes: an air duct shell 1, a stator mechanism 2, a rotor mechanism 3, blades 4 and a concave motor bracket 5, where the blades 4 and the stator mechanism 2 are all installed in the air duct shell 1, and the stator mechanism 2 may be integrally molded by adopting injection in an iron core mold. The rotor mechanism 3 includes a rotating shaft 31, a first bearing 32, a second bearing 33 and a magnetic ring 34, the magnetic ring 34 is fixedly sleeved on a middle of the rotating shaft 31, two ends of the rotating shaft 31 are respectively inserted from inner holes of the first bearing 32 and the second bearing 33, the stator mechanism 2 is fixed in the concave motor bracket 5, installation holes 51 for installing the first bearing 32 and the second bearing 33 are formed in two ends of the concave motor bracket 5, a semicircular machine cover 6 is arranged on the concave motor bracket 5, the magnetic ring 34 is arranged in the stator mechanism 2, the concave motor bracket 5 is fixed in the air duct shell 1, one end of the rotating shaft 31 passing through the first bearing 32 is connected to the blades 4, and the blades 4 are installed in the air duct shell 1. Referring to FIG. 5, the motor bracket 5 can include a side wall 501, a first installing portion 502, a second installing portion 503, a first connection portion 504 and a second connection portion 505. A cross-section of the side wall 501 is arced shaped, and an accommodate space 506 for accommodating the stator mechanism 2 is defined by the side wall 501. the first installing portion 502 includes a first installation hole 51a for installing the first bearing 32, the second installing portion 503 includes a second installation hole 51b for installing the second bearing 33. The first connection portion 504 is connected between one end of the side wall 501 and the first installing portion 502, the second connection portion 505 is connected between the other end of the side wall 501 and the second installing portion 503. The side wall 501, the first installing portion 502, the second installing portion 503, the first connection portion 504 and the second connection portion 505 are integrated in one piece by a molding process. The semicircular machine cover 6 is configured to connect the side wall 501 to fix the stator mechanism 2 in the accommodate space 506, and a cross-section of the semicircular machine cover 6 is arced shaped.


As shown in FIG. 2, the stator mechanism 2 includes a stator core 21, a stator winding 22, a conductive column 23 and a PCB board 24, the stator winding 22 is fixedly arranged in the stator core 21, the stator core 21 is fixed in the concave motor bracket 5, and the PCB board 24 is connected to the stator winding 22 through the conductive column 23.


As shown in FIG. 3, the stator mechanism 3 further includes a first positioning sleeve 35 and a second positioning sleeve 36, which are all sleeved on the rotating shaft 31, and the magnetic ring 34 is arranged between the first positioning sleeve 35 and the second positioning sleeve 36; and a spring 37 is arranged between the first positioning sleeve 35 and the first spring 32, and the spring 37 is sleeved on the rotating shaft 31. The magnetic ring 34 and the positioning sleeves are adhered to the rotating shaft 31 through an adhesive, and the spring 37 pre-presses an inner ring of the bearing to ensure the reliability of the bearing during high-speed running.


A cylindrical structure is formed by the concave motor bracket 5 and the semicircular machine cover 6, and two ends of the cylindrical structure are all provided with ventilating ports, so the cylindrical structure belongs a semi-opening structure. When the motor runs, airflow enters the motor through the ventilating ports on the shell, so as to take away an internal temperature, meanwhile the airflow is radiated through an air duct, the motor has a double-cooling effect, so that a high temperature radiating temperature, generated by the motor during the running process, is completely solved.


The shape of each blade 4 is an Archimedes spiral curved surface.


A plurality of air guide plates are uniformly arranged in the air duct shell 1, and preferably, 7 or 9 air guide plates may be provided.
